Guys .......Thomas, you are correct.  The GT-4 /GT-5 rear upright is a completely different casting built to accommodate the added load of the larger rear wheel offset.        Nothing from the stock upright fits inside this unit. They were originally designed and built exclusively for the factory GT-4 competition effort  of 1972 & then later pirated for the wide body production road cars.
